diff options
author | grunfink <grunfink@noreply.codeberg.org> | 2022-12-09 17:49:07 +0000 |
---|---|---|
committer | grunfink <grunfink@noreply.codeberg.org> | 2022-12-09 17:49:07 +0000 |
commit | 16a7fc0b25cd592c6aa3a0d2a0357b5c389a0ee6 (patch) | |
tree | fb2306206f7fe521ce48514782ab45d057445e32 | |
parent | 6087b4540d9f2bd2279bff2505f95ba6c8648d09 (diff) | |
parent | 9858d27818e870b908cea1c82050773c4fc538c5 (diff) |
Merge pull request 'Makefile improvements' (#18) from CyberTaIlor/snac2:master into master
Reviewed-on: https://codeberg.org/grunfink/snac2/pulls/18
-rw-r--r-- | Makefile | 7 |
1 files changed, 4 insertions, 3 deletions
@@ -1,15 +1,15 @@ PREFIX=/usr/local PREFIX_MAN=$(PREFIX)/man -CFLAGS=-g -Wall +CFLAGS?=-g -Wall all: snac snac: snac.o main.o data.o http.o httpd.o webfinger.o \ activitypub.o html.o utils.o format.o upgrade.o - $(CC) $(CFLAGS) -L/usr/local/lib *.o -lcurl -lcrypto -pthread -o $@ + $(CC) $(CFLAGS) -L/usr/local/lib *.o -lcurl -lcrypto -pthread $(LDFLAGS) -o $@ .c.o: - $(CC) $(CFLAGS) -I/usr/local/include -c $< + $(CC) $(CFLAGS) $(CPPFLAGS) -I/usr/local/include -c $< clean: rm -rf *.o *.core snac makefile.depend @@ -18,6 +18,7 @@ dep: $(CC) -I/usr/local/include -MM *.c > makefile.depend install: + mkdir -p -m 755 $(PREFIX)/bin install -m 755 snac $(PREFIX)/bin/snac mkdir -p -m 755 $(PREFIX_MAN)/man1 install -m 644 doc/snac.1 $(PREFIX_MAN)/man1/snac.1 |